UN chief Guterres urges Syrian rights, cites $216 B rebuild cost

- António Guterres began a Damascus visit on July 25 2026, meeting interim president Ahmad al-Sharaa and foreign minister Asaad al-Shibani.
- He said the UN recognizes that the Golan Heights belong to Syria, calling Israeli violations unacceptable.
- The UN reports 1.9 million displaced Syrians, 1.7 million returning refugees, 5.5 million internally displaced, six million abroad, and 15.6 million needing aid.
- The World Bank estimates rebuilding Syria will cost $216 billion, with 90 % of the population in poverty.
